In an update for readers, Sarah Knauth, writing for News.de, provides insights into the current pollen situation in the town of Gladbeck.

On Friday, September 19, 2025, the town experienced increased pollen levels, primarily due to ragweed, mugwort, and nettle. The dry and windy weather has contributed to a higher dispersion of pollen, while rain showers have helped to reduce pollen concentration.

The article provides an overview of the active pollen types, with ragweed, mugwort, and nettle being the primary culprits for the increased levels.
